Transaction 70938f830e85a2145173bbeb3ed60ae174ce1433a8e03717fb251847000811de

6 Input
2 Outputs
  • 70938f830e85a2145173bbeb3ed60ae174ce1433a8e03717fb251847000811de:0
  • value  17440000
    address  3LqGznDKPosD41sXf5ywTysAbZvKdFtvGa
  • 70938f830e85a2145173bbeb3ed60ae174ce1433a8e03717fb251847000811de:1
  • value  690483
    address  3ByJDCbvySDith5v5GZ7adQAT221yzDQWR